Prior to watching this video: I found my cross hatch stencil because I needed to cross hatch a project. I only had the pink and the white. I used the pink on white. My lines came out well, but faint. (did not know about hair spray). Took my small project to the long arm. Left it over night because I got dragged away from my project. When I came back to the project, my lines disappeared. So I had to wing it and did pebbling. Question: would my lines have stayed, if I used the hair spray?
@BoldNotionQuilting
@BoldNotionQuilting 5 лет назад
Yes they would have stayed better but you want to hairspray initially before you move it

I bought these and they create the biggest mess ever. And most of the chalk will be gone before you finish sewing the design. Pounce claims the chalk won’t hurt your machine, but it does get down inside your machine around the presser foot and all over the bobbin area. I wasn’t willing to take the chance of ruining my expensive machine. It’s faster than tracing a stencil with a marker, but sooo not worth the mess.
@BoldNotionQuilting
@BoldNotionQuilting Год назад
They really aren't that messy unless you Over pounce... which is easy to do if you're trying to get alot of chalk on there. Ao gently swipe and use a bit of hairspray and most of the chalk will stay on the quilt till you wash it off. It's a learned process like anything else. You have to get down a good routine to get good results.
